Can you buy them at the airport, or do you have to buy them in advance?
Since you mentioned that you're flying QR, that puts you in T4 at JFK. There are a number of lounge choices for you there.
• Air India Maharaja Lounge
• El Al King David Lounge
• Emirates Lounge
• KLM Oasis Lounge
• The Lounge www.theloungejfk.com
• Virgin Clubhouse Lounge
• Swiss Lounge (PDF with pics)
